Program Overview

The development of instrumentation is considered as a priority direction of Russia's economic policy, an indispensable condition for ensuring the economic and defense security of the country. The purpose of the master's program is the formation of general cultural, general professional and professional competencies in accordance with the requirements of the Federal State Educational Standard in the field of training "Instrument Engineering". The preparation of masters in the master's program "Computer and measuring technologies in instrumentation" provides for research, development and application of mathematical models, methods, programs and computer technologies for solving measuring problems of instrumentation, as well as the development of new software products and automated systems in instrumentation, the creation of measuring information systems based on intelligent information and measuring technologies.

Prospects. Career & Employment

Currently, there is an urgent need to train personnel in the field of computer and measurement technologies in instrumentation, as well as highly qualified production engineers for enterprises related to computer and measurement technologies. These enterprises are experiencing significant difficulties both in carrying out new developments and in the operation of modern computerized devices and systems. Specialists in computer and measuring technologies in instrumentation are trained for scientific organizations, operating enterprises of national economic purpose and the defense complex, scientific production and commercial firms.
